How to Calm an Irritated Skin Barrier: A Simple Guide to Healthier Skin

How to Calm an Irritated Skin Barrier: A Simple Guide to Healthier Skin

If your skin suddenly feels tight, dry, red or unusually sensitive your skin barrier may be asking for help. Your skin barrier is the layer of your skin. It acts as a shield helping keep moisture in while defending your skin barrier against pollution, bacteria and environmental stressors.

A damaged or irritated skin barrier can make even your favorite skincare products sting leaving your skin feeling uncomfortable and vulnerable. The good news is that with the right skincare routine and a little patience you can help calm your skin barrier and restore its appearance.

What Is the Skin Barrier?

Your skin barrier is very important. It helps keep moisture in. Defends your skin barrier against bad things like pollution and bacteria. When your skin barrier becomes weakened your skin loses moisture easily and becomes more prone to irritation.

Signs of a Skin Barrier

An irritated skin barrier can look different on everyone but some common signs include:

  • Dry, flaky skin
  • Redness or irritation
  • A tight feeling after cleansing
  • Increased sensitivity
  • Rough or uneven texture
  • Skincare products that suddenly sting or burn

If you are experiencing several of these symptoms your skin barrier may need care. You should try to figure out what is causing the problem.

What Causes Skin Barrier Damage?

Many everyday habits can weaken your skin barrier without you realizing it. Some common causes include:

  • Over-exfoliating your skin
  • Washing your face often
  • Using cleansers
  • Skipping moisturizer
  • much sun exposure without sunscreen
  • Introducing many active ingredients at once
  • Cold weather or low humidity

Understanding the cause is the first step toward recovery. Once you know what is causing the problem you can start to fix it.

How to Calm a Skin Barrier

1. Switch to a Gentle Cleanser

You should avoid cleansers that leave your skin feeling tight or squeaky clean. Instead choose a cleanser that removes dirt and excess oil without stripping away your skin barriers natural moisture. Cleansing twice a day is usually enough for skin types. Your skin barrier will thank you.

2. Focus on Hydration

Hydrated skin is better equipped to repair itself. Ingredients like Hyaluronic Acid and Glycerin help. Retain moisture leaving your skin barrier feeling softer and more comfortable. This is very important for your skin barrier.

3. Look for Barrier-Supporting Ingredients

Some ingredients are especially beneficial when your skin barrier feels compromised. Look for products containing:

  • Ceramides to strengthen your skin barrier
  • Niacinamide to support a healthier-looking complexion
  • Panthenol for soothing hydration
  • Allantoin to help calm irritation
  • Aloe Vera for soothing care

These ingredients work together to support your skin barriers natural recovery process. They are very good for your skin barrier.

4. Don't Skip Moisturizer

oily skin needs a moisturizer. A good daily moisturizer helps reduce moisture loss while supporting your skin barriers barrier. Choosing a moisturizer with ingredients like Ceramides, Niacinamide and Hyaluronic Acid can help maintain hydration and improve skin comfort. Your skin barrier needs moisturizer to stay healthy.

5. Wear Sunscreen Every Day

Sun exposure can make an irritated skin barrier even more vulnerable. Applying a broad-spectrum sunscreen every morning helps protect your skin barrier while it recovers. Make sunscreen the step of your daytime skincare routine. This will help your skin barrier a lot.

A Simple Skin Barrier Repair Routine

When your skin feels irritated keeping your simple is often the best approach.

Morning:

  • Cleanse with a face wash
  • Apply a hydrating serum if needed
  • Use a barrier-supporting moisturizer
  • Finish with SPF 50 sunscreen

Evening:

  • Cleanse gently
  • Apply your serum
  • Lock in hydration with a moisturizer

Avoid introducing active ingredients until your skin barrier feels comfortable again. This will help your skin barrier recover faster.
